Output c2e58ed6bb5222209c0c658c068d8cbfc8be9f3a5bd666be558753921ab56042:50

value
2650857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0900bdff5f1608ae1b485d2221fe6540b9fc45e6 OP_EQUAL
address
32WctqY7kpLqAvDwqvWGkRPJFcaDVKDzEB
transaction
c2e58ed6bb5222209c0c658c068d8cbfc8be9f3a5bd666be558753921ab56042
spent
true